The article discusses the health impacts of PFAS, a group of harmful chemicals found in North Carolina's environment, on a social studies teacher named Chris Meek. Meek was diagnosed with kidney cancer, which he believes was caused by PFAS exposure. The EPA set federal drinking water limits for PFAS last year, but the Trump administration is expected to decide whether to defend these limits against a water utility industry challenge.
